diff options
author | tommi@chromium.org <tommi@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-09-14 18:38:36 +0000 |
---|---|---|
committer | tommi@chromium.org <tommi@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2009-09-14 18:38:36 +0000 |
commit | 8b2b331fa5db1870055ec817adf26b2eceaff853 (patch) | |
tree | c15da93861d1507c07873065513503d6b4cd5cbf /chrome/browser | |
parent | 5af80facfb9fa87d213ad45366cba6e83d5a7f97 (diff) | |
download | chromium_src-8b2b331fa5db1870055ec817adf26b2eceaff853.zip chromium_src-8b2b331fa5db1870055ec817adf26b2eceaff853.tar.gz chromium_src-8b2b331fa5db1870055ec817adf26b2eceaff853.tar.bz2 |
Changing a NOTREACHED() to a DLOG as StopAsync can be called before a view has been created.
TEST=run automation tests.
BUG=none
Review URL: http://codereview.chromium.org/193099
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@26127 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'chrome/browser')
-rw-r--r-- | chrome/browser/automation/automation_provider.cc |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/chrome/browser/automation/automation_provider.cc b/chrome/browser/automation/automation_provider.cc index d4c4561..7e0d803 100644 --- a/chrome/browser/automation/automation_provider.cc +++ b/chrome/browser/automation/automation_provider.cc @@ -1959,7 +1959,9 @@ void AutomationProvider::ReloadAsync(int tab_handle) { void AutomationProvider::StopAsync(int tab_handle) { RenderViewHost* view = GetViewForTab(tab_handle); if (!view) { - NOTREACHED(); + // We tolerate StopAsync being called even before a view has been created. + // So just log a warning instead of a NOTREACHED(). + DLOG(WARNING) << "StopAsync: no view for handle " << tab_handle; return; } |